Chris Gibson AKA Christopher P. Gibson Born: 13-May-1964 Birthplace: Rockville Centre, NY
Gender: Male Religion: Roman Catholic [1] Race or Ethnicity: White Sexual orientation: Straight Occupation: Politician Party Affiliation: Republican Nationality: United States Executive summary: Congressman, New York 20th Military service: US Army (to colonel, 1986-2010) Retired US Army colonel elected to US Congress in 2010, succeeding Scott Murphy. Conservative Republican; generally anti-gay rights, pro-gun rights. Campaigned pledging to work for lower taxes, fewer regulations, and repeal of 2010 health care reform. Wife: Mary Jo (social worker, m. 1997) Daughter: Katie (b. circa 1998) Daughter: Margaaret ("Maggie", b. circa 1990) Son: Connor (b. circa 1992)
High School: Ichabod Crane High School, Valatie, NY (1982) University: BA History, Siena College (1986) Teacher: American Politics, US Military Academy, West Point University: MPA, Cornell University (1995) University: PhD Government, Cornell University (1998)
US Congressman, New York 20th (2011-) Bronze Star (four) Combat Infantryman Badge Legion of Merit (twice) Purple Heart Valorous Unit Award (twice)
